WAITING FOR GAL GADOT to Play Hollywood Fringe with Michael Sinterniklaas
Jake Thomas and director Stephanie Sheh lead the cast at The Broadwater Second Stage.
Michael Sinterniklaas (The Venture Bros.,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les) will join writer-actor Jake Thomas in WAITING FOR [GAL] GADOT at Hollywood Fringe under the direction of Stephanie Sheh (Sailor Moon). Performances will be at The Broadwater Second Stage June 5-28.
A director and writer sit in an A-List movie star's office waiting room. They wait. And they wait. And they wait...
Using Beckett's classic play as a jumping off point, WAITING FOR [GAL] GADOT explores the angst and existential absurdity of being a creative professional, or just a human being with eyes to see and ears to hear, in the year of our-increasingly-absent-lord 2026.
Rachael Hip-Flores, Eliza Huberth, and Jack Kelly complete the cast which replaces A.I with humans in this raunchy and relatable romp. Come gather for the theatrical communion only live entertainment can provide. We are all facing this world alone. Why not do it together?
BESPOKE PLAYS creates international opportunities for writers with diverse stories and worldviews, by developing new plays in Los Angeles and London, through a process customized to the goals of the writer and readiness of the play.
